Zeta Coronae Australis (ζ CrA), is a star located in the constellation Corona Australis. Zeta Coronae Australis is also known as HR 7188, and HD 176638.
Zeta Coronae Australis is a B9V dwarf star with an effective temperature of 9800 Kelvin. It has an apparent visual magnitude of +4.75, an absolute magnitude of +0.986, and a mass of 2.9 solar masses. The star is located at a distance of 59 parsecs (193 light years).
Zeta Coronae Australis has broad spectrum absorption lines associated with its rotation period.
